Index of /upload/product/33800

 NameLast modifiedSizeDescription

 Parent Directory   -  
 2b5f928c999bb3ebd4bb..>2015-08-28 13:58 3.9K 
 2b5f928c999bb3ebd4bb..>2015-08-28 13:58 30K 
 9e68d5945fdeaccaa6da..>2015-08-28 13:58 27K 
 96d5b956f17fd56f9450..>2015-08-28 13:58 27K 
 367971df77b2205134dd..>2015-08-28 13:58 45K